The cheapest way to get from London to Luc-sur-Mer is to drive and car ferry which costs €80 - €170 and takes 6h 51m.
The fastest way to get from London to Luc-sur-Mer is to drive and Eurotunnel which takes 5h 28m and costs €200 - €240.
No, there is no direct train from London to Luc-sur-Mer. However, there are services departing from London St Pancras Intl and arriving at Caen via Paris St Lazare.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 30m.
The distance between London and Luc-sur-Mer is 714 km.
The best way to get from London to Luc-sur-Mer without a car is to train which takes 7h 30m and costs €190 - €340.
It takes approximately 7h 30m to get from London to Luc-sur-Mer, including transfers.
London to Luc-sur-Mer train services, operated by Eurostar, depart from London St Pancras Intl station.
Luc-sur-Mer is 1h ahead of London. It is currently 12:45 PM in London and 1:45 PM in Luc-sur-Mer.
London to Luc-sur-Mer train services, operated by Eurostar, arrive at Paris Nord station.
